Output e63b7a390443b833c5722d3a6a52a9bb859020421fb7246f05caad2bf2b13764:19
- value
- 29406933
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e3bea5f4332c9e529a316e046bca875ca3342b4
- address
- bc1qdca75h6rxty722drzmsyd09gwh9rxs45srm4dx
- transaction
- e63b7a390443b833c5722d3a6a52a9bb859020421fb7246f05caad2bf2b13764